Landco hosts UAAP Season 84’s 3×3 Basketball Tournament in Casobe

Millennial Resorts, Landco’s hospitality arm will host University Athletic Association of the Philippines (UAAP) Season 84’s 3×3 Men’s and Women’s Basketball Tournament at CaSoBe in Calatagan, Batangas from June 1-3, 2022.

“Landco team is delighted to welcome participants of the UAAP 3×3 basketball tournament to our BeachTowns in Batangas. It will be an amazing experience for everyone to capture the captivating sunset by the shores of CaSoBe after each day’s rigorous competition,” said Gerard Penaflor, Vice President for Marketing, Landco Pacific Corporation.

Millennial Resorts’ newest active sports feature in CaSoBe — 3×3 FIBA basketball court will be the venue of the highly anticipated intercollegiate sports event after a two-year hiatus in 2020-2021 due to the Covid-19 pandemic. The eight participating universities in the UAAP 3×3 Men’s and Women’s Basketball Tournament include Adamson University, Ateneo de Manila University, De La Salle University, Far Eastern University, National University, University of the East, University of the Philippines Diliman, and the University of Santo Tomas.

The young athletes will have easy access to a long stretch of white sand beach in the 15-hectare CaSoBe, one of Landco’s latest BeachTowns that features mixed-use residential and commercial spaces catering to the tourism market. The property showcases breathtaking views of seaside sunsets, a laidback resort lifestyle, and accessibility to nearby golf courses, equestrian clubs, dive spots, cultural, and historical attractions.

They can also recharge in the resort amenities from unconventional accommodation of surreal capsule-like rooms of Cocoons to the EDGE-certified Crusoe Cabins and take a break at Aquaria, a water park with a three-story pool slide. Soon to open facilities are Captain Barbozza restaurant and bar; Canopy, a venue for events that can accommodate 300 persons; and Colony, a co-working space.

The UAAP 3×3 Men’s and Women’s Basketball Tournament is also sponsored by PLDT and SMART. Airing of the games will be on TV5 and Signal.

Landco, a subsidiary of Metro Pacific Investments Corporation (MPIC) is an upscale real estate developer known for pioneering premium landscapes for more than 30 years. Its BeachTowns highlight Millennial Resorts which offers resort and hospitality amenities for residents and visitors.
